FOREWORD
The regulations that follow apply to all students who are enrolled in this College who, uponadmission, agree to abide by the same rules and regulations and conduct themselves so as tomaintain discipline, uphold the good order of the school, preserve the fair name of the College, andactualize its Mission Statement.Aside from the norms contained in this handbook; bulletin board postings, special manualfor specific purposes, published announcements and bulletins are also utilized for the student’sactivity. The administrative bulletin boards are ordinary channels by which the Administrationinforms the student body about official business. Some administrative postings also appear in thebulletin board of the Registrar’s Office.Students are required to be aware of all postings within twenty-four (24) hours after publication. Past postings are preserved for reference in a folio available to students at theRegistrar’s Office.The administrative authority of the College is vested upon the Chairman of the Board /President and is delegated by him to the School Director or Administrator and his staff when itapplies to the different colleges of this institution.The continued attendance of any student at DMC- College Foundation, Inc. is subject tothis authority, conforming to the spirit of the on-going policies as set forth by the academiccommunity.Management

HISTORICAL PROFILE
The Dipolog Medical Center College Foundation, Inc. (DMCCFI) is the first and onlyCHED-accredited paramedical institution of the province of Zamboanga del Norte. It is situated atsuburban Dipolog City and occupies 22,500 square meters of land area. Its sprawling expansecontains four main buildings, a computer laboratory, and a Nursing Arts laboratory, with separatestructures for the library and cafeteria.DMCCFI began as an expansion program of Dipolog Medical Center Inc., a stockcorporation that started operating on August 1, 1974 as a fifteen-bed general hospital located atSta. Filomena, Dipolog City. Dipolog Medical Center (DMC) is a realization of the ideas of fifteenDipolognon medical practitioners and Msgr. Felix Zafra, former archbishop of Dipolog. They pooledtheir expertise and resources together to establish a high-quality hospital facility in the city. It tookmore than two years for the institution to a open a course of midwifery, which began operating in1977. The school was then called Dipolog Medical Center School of Midwifery.After several years of service to the community, the management of DMC felt the need for exposing more young men and women of the cities of Dipolog and Dapitan and the neighboringmunicipalities to medical training and the medical profession. Through the efforts of Chairman of the Board Atty. Albert Concha and Hospital Director Dr. Stephen Yap, the new revised Bachelor of Science in Nursing (BSN) curriculum was opened. The permit by the Bureau of Higher Education,DECS, was granted in April 30, 1991, and the school began its first year level of BSN in a full-swingoperation.In the same year, the name of the school was changed to Dipolog Medical Center Collegeof Health Sciences. In its continuing aim for excellence and growth, the management initiated their application to the Department of Education for permits to open other Health Sciences courses. In1994, the Bachelor of Science in Physical Therapy (BSPT) began its first year level, and in 1996,the Bachelor of Science in Medical Technology (BSMT) and the Bachelor of Science in RadiologicTechnology (BSRT) also opened for enrollment.
 
In 1998, the Dipolog Medical Center College of Health Sciences became the DipologMedical Center College Foundation, Inc. It opened its Masters program with the course in Mastersin Public Administration, and two more bachelor degree programs, the Bachelor of Science inCriminology and Bachelor of Science in Computer Science.In 2000, the DMC Science High School, Bachelor of Science in Commerce, Bachelor of Secondary Education, Bachelor of Elementary Education, Bachelor of Arts in Political Science, andBachelor of Civil Engineering were opened.In 2003, in consortium with Negros Oriental State University (NORSU), the school openedits Doctor of Management, Doctor of Education, and Master of Arts in Educational Managementcourses.By 2005, DMC Science High School together with the LaSallian Schools Supervision Office(LASSO)signed a consultancy agreement that places the DMS-SHS under the Consultancy Status for aperiod of one year with LASSO recommending effective and advance of the High School until suchtime that the school will be ready for subsequent Supervisory Level.On the hand, DMCCFI began its recruitment and staffing agency-the Staff Builders, whichassists nurses and physical therapists for employment in the United States.DMMCFI has also been granted by USAID an extension to its hospital facility through theJPAIGO. Presently, the college has been granted Applicant Status by PAASCU. Likewise, thecollege is also pursuing its status for the Institutional Monitoring and Evaluation for QualityAssurance in Higher Education (IQuaME). Dipolog Medical Center College Foundation, Inc. is now a solid, successful landmark of Zamboanga del Norte. Its commitment to excellence is constant and unwavering, Through theyears, it has earned the respect of the academic community, the loyalty of its employees andstudents, and the trust of the people and community it continues to serve.
